Can an employer sue an employee for a mistake?
Typically, an employee is not held liable for ordinary carelessness or negligence in the performance of their duties. However, if an employee acts outside the scope of reasonableness, causing damage or injury to either property or persons, an employer may be able to sue an employee for negligence.
Is it illegal to delete files on someone else’s computer?
California Law
Knowingly accesses and without permission alters, damages, deletes, destroys, or otherwise uses any data or computer system to: Execute a scheme to defraud or extort a victim OR. Wrongfully control or obtain money, property or data.

Can my boss read my emails without my knowledge?
Emails sent or received through a company email account are generally not considered private. Employers are free to monitor these communications, as long as there’s a valid business purpose for doing so.No matter what, employers can’t monitor employee emails for illegal reasons.
What happens if you dont return company property?
If an employee fails to return company property at the end of their employment having been asked to do so, the employer should check the contract of employment to see if there is a return of company property clause.The employer can claim damages for actual financial loss only; there are no damages for inconvenience.

Can you sue someone for sabotaging your company?
If your business partner conspired with others in sabotaging your business, you may also have a claim for civil conspiracy.Civil conspiracy is not a claim on its own but must be combined with another claim where you can show you suffered damage.

Can you ask a company to delete all data they have on you?
Yes, you can ask for your personal data to be deleted when, for example, the data the company holds on you is no longer needed or when your data has been used unlawfully.In specific circumstances, you may ask companies that have made your personal data available online to delete it.
Can you ask a company to remove data?
How do I ask for my data to be deleted? You should contact the organisation and let them know what personal data you want them to erase. You don’t have to ask a specific person you can contact any part of the organisation with your request. You can make your request verbally or in writing.
